1) 0856 [Bozo Show segment]
A sound segment from the Bozo Show, with Mike Dolley as Bozo and Bob Woodbury as Ringmaster Bob on the occasion of Woodbury's 26th birthday (26 January 1962).

PRESERVE

Without cold storage at low humidity, the film in your basement or your neighbor’s attic cracks, rots, and fades, and part of our region’s history is lost. NHF staff members have the skills and tools to preserve your valued moving images.
